/*
 * Client setup for the Fernwhistle CSV import wizard.
 * The wizard streams parsed rows to the internal Rowbarge
 * validation service before anything touches the primary DB.
 * Batch size is capped at 500 rows; larger batches get
 * rejected upstream, so don't raise it here. The client
 * authenticates with a static service key. The dev-tier
 * key for Rowbarge is below.
 */

gateway credential: vxb3-o9a

Subject: Config hot-reload now live in Fernwheel 4.2

Team — config hot-reload shipped. The watcher polls every 10s; invalid files are rejected and the previous config stays active. Do not restart pods to pick up changes anymore. Rollback path: disable the HOTRELOAD flag. Maintainers debugging reload failures should reference the trace token printed below.

build token for tawif-bahip: htk31_68bba16e1afabfef4ecc69408c06f16

## Authentication

The Ledgerpine tax-rate lookup cache requires a service key on every request, passed in the request header. Keys are scoped read-only for release verification and rotate quarterly; the deploy checklist includes a smoke test that hits the cache warm endpoint. For the current release cycle, verification calls should use the staging key shown below.

app token of fajop-fahif = qvz4-AnML

## SQL Linting

All SQL files at Bramblegate must pass `sqlcheck` before merge. Rules enforce uppercase keywords, explicit column lists (no `SELECT *`), and snake_case identifiers. The linter validates schema references against a live shadow database, so it needs network access during CI and local runs. Before your first run, configure the linter's schema probe with the connection string below.

primary connection of fajog-bageg = clickhouse://tamion_svc:0nS8bDSETpHjj2@db-cbc5.nelvrocorp.example:5432/nordor